Despite rescue attempts from the emergency services, a driver trapped in his car died after heavy rains and flood water swept the man and his 4x4 down stream.
Daily Mail online reports that a man has died after becoming trapped in his car during the
torrential rains and floods that have been sweeping across the UK.
The incidence happened in the south west of England in Chew Stoke, Somerset, last night.
After recovering the man from the 4x4, fire crews and police tried to release the vehicle that had been swept under a bridge but had to wait until daylight. The man was pronounced dead on the way to the hospital..
Both the Daily Mail and
The Independent both report that officials this morning were still working to identify the driver and his next of kin.
